ubuntuローカルAPTソースをインストールする方法
Ubuntu にローカルの apt リポジトリを作成するには、次の手順に従う必要があります:
1. apt リポジトリのファイルを保存するディレクトリをローカルコンピューターに作成します。たとえば、ホームディレクトリに「apt-mirror」という名前のディレクトリを作成できます。
“`
mkdir ~/apt-mirror
“`2. 作成したディレクトリに移動し、「mirror.list」という名前のファイルを作成して、ダウンロードするパッケージとソースを構成します。
“`
cd ~/apt-mirror
touch mirror.list
“`3. 「mirror.list」ファイルを編集して、ダウンロードするパッケージとソースの情報を追加します。例を次に示します。
“`
deb http://archive.ubuntu.com/ubuntu bionic main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u bionic-updates main restricted universe multiverse
deb http://archive.ubuntu.com/ubuntu bionic-backports main restricted universe multiverse
deb http://security.ubuntu.com/ubuntu bionic-security main restricted universe multiverse
“`4. apt-mirror ツールを使用して、パッケージとソースファイルをダウンロードします。まず、apt-mirror ツールをインストールする必要があります。
“`
sudo apt install apt-mirror
“`5. apt-mirror コマンドを実行して、パッケージとソースファイルのダウンロードを開始します。
“`
sudo apt-mirror
“`6. ダウンロードが完了すると、~/apt-mirror ディレクトリにダウンロードしたパッケージとソースファイルが表示されます。7. apt ソースのパスを Ubuntu の apt ソースリストに構成します。
– /etc/apt/sources.list ファイルを開きます。
“`
sudo nano /etc/apt/sources.list
“`
– ファイルに以下の内容を追加し、パスをローカル apt ソースのパスに置き換えます。
“`
deb file:/home/your_username/apt-mirror bionic main restricted universe multiverse
deb file:/home/your_username/apt-mirror bionic-updates main restricted universe multiverse
deb file:/home/your_username/apt-mirror bionic-backports main restricted universe multiverse
deb file:/home/your_username/apt-mirror bionic-security main restricted universe multiverse
“`
– ファイルを保存して閉じます。8. apt ソースリストを更新します。
“`
sudo apt update
“`これで、システムはパッケージのインストールと更新にローカルの apt ソースを使用します。